About These Birds

Crested Pigeon

Slender, 31–35 cm pigeon with grey plumage, brown wings, iridescent wing patches, and a conspicuous upright black-tipped crest. Widespread across Australia in open woodland, grassland, and farmland. Granivore of seeds on the ground. Commonly seen in pairs or small flocks. The crest raises when alarmed. Least Concern.

Red-moustached Fruit-dove

Red-moustached Fruit-dove (Ptilinopus mercierii), 27 cm. Green with a red moustachial streak and orange underparts; endemic to the Marquesas Islands. Last confirmed on Nuku Hiva and Hiva Oa. Possibly Extinct; last reliably recorded in the 1970s. Threatened by introduced rats and cats.
